Thousands feared killed in Boko Haram massacre

Children, women and elderly people who couldn’t run away fast enough when Islamist extremists stormed their town were among an estimated 2,000 killed in a bloody massacre that went almost unreported last week. Is taxi alternative Uber a safe option for women?

Uber hasn’t proven to be a safer alternative to taxis that some female travelers had hoped for. Newsweek reports that a female passenger using the taxi app in London complained to Uber about a driver sexually harassing her. Change.org petition launched against Mark Latham

Mark Latham. Melbourne author and columnist Kasey Edwards has launched a Change.org petition calling on the Australian Financial Review (AFR) to cease publishing the “offensive and derogatory” columns of former Labor leader and columnist Mark Latham

Is it the Government’s responsibility to help break the glass ceiling?

Big German companies will be forced to have women in at least one third of their executive positions following a decision by the government to introduce a new law.
